The Daily Brief: Libyan Authorities Deport 172 Africans

The Daily Brief: Libyan Authorities Deport 172 Africans

In Libya: Authorities deport 172 Africans.br In Ecuador: Lasso fails to concede defeat.br In Syria: Gas attack kills 58.


User: teleSUR English

Views: 3

Uploaded: 2017-04-05

Duration: 00:30

Your Page Title